Economic development has led to a decrease in violent conflicts from "summary" of The Better Angels of Our Nature by Steven Pinker

Economic development, in particular the rise of commerce and trade, has been a major force in reducing violent conflict between nations. As societies become more interconnected through trade, the cost of war becomes higher, as it disrupts the flow of goods and services that benefit both parties. This economic interdependence creates a disincentive for nations to engage in warfare, as the potential costs outweigh the potential benefits. The spread of capitalism and market economies has also played a role in reducing violent conflict. Market economies create wealth and opportunity, which in turn leads to a more stable and prosperous society. As people become more economically secure, they are less likely to resort to violence to resolve conflicts.
